The main copper sulphide minerals are chalcopyrite (CuFeS2) chalcocite (Cu2S), covellite (CuS), bornite (Cu5FeS4), tetrahedrite ((Cu,Fe)12Sb4S13) and enargite (Cu3AsS4). The largest source of copper is from porphyry ore deposits in which one or a combination of the aforementioned minerals occurs.

Grinding is the last stage in comminution. In this operation, ore particles are reduced and classified (typically in a hydrocyclone) into a uniformly sorted material between 20 and 200 mesh. Most copper facilities use a combination of rod and ball mills to grind sulfide ore (Figures 16a and b).
Concentrating Some ore types can be treated by crushing, grinding and mixing ore with water to produce slurry. The coppercontaining particles are then removed by a process called flotation. The product of this process is dry, gray powder called copper concentrate, which contains about 30 percent copper.

TENORM: Copper Mining and Production Wastes Within the United States, mining and production of copper are primarily located in the West, specifically Arizona, New Mexico, Utah, Nevada and Montana. According to the United States Geological Survey (USGS), production in these states and Michigan account for more than 99% of domestic copper production.
